About this experience

Day Trip from Zadar to Pag (Metajna) – Hiking, Beaches & City Walking Experience the wild beauty of Pag Island on a day tour full of nature and relaxation. Departure from Zadar at 8:00 am, drive over the famous Pager Bridge overlooking the sea and the white rocks of the island. An easy to moderate hike through the barren “Mars landscape” with impressive views and hidden coves with crystal clear waters starts in Metajna. Time to relax and take pictures. Before ES back to Zadar, stop in the town of Pag : a leisurely stroll through the old town, small shops and cafes invite you to linger. Return in the late afternoon, arriving in Zadar about 18:00 . Fully organized – pick up, transfers and guided tour. Small groups, personal escort. Ideal for Nature Guides, hikers and connoisseurs who want to combine adventure and relaxation.
